Morgan Rogers: Versatile Attacking Midfield
The Gunners are reportedly interested in signing Aston Villa's Morgan Rogers, a versatile 23-year-old attacking midfielder. Rogers had a stellar season under Unai Emery, scoring 14 goals and providing 12 assists. His pace, power, and technical ability make him a valuable asset, offering Arsenal additional tactical flexibility. Former Gunners midfielder Emmanuel Petit believes Rogers can inject fresh energy into the team's attacking play. However, Villa may demand a hefty £100 million fee, and Rogers' future remains uncertain as he focuses on the World Cup with England.
Bradley Barcola: Left-Wing Boost
Paris Saint-Germain's Bradley Barcola is another name on Arsenal's radar. The 23-year-old winger has impressed in France's World Cup squad, but his future at PSG is uncertain. With contract renewal talks at a standstill, Barcola could be available for a move. Arsenal sees him as a potential left-wing boost, adding to their attacking options. However, they may face competition from Liverpool, who are also interested. Barcola's two-year contract and proven success at PSG make him an attractive prospect for Arteta.
Ayyoub Bouaddi: Midfield Steel
To complement the attacking additions, Arsenal could turn to Ayyoub Bouaddi, an 18-year-old midfielder excelling for Lille. Bouaddi's rapid development and standout performances have caught the eye of international teams. Arsenal explored a deal earlier this year, and his valuation could rise further as he continues to impress. While PSG is also interested, Bouaddi's potential as a long-term fixture in the Gunners' midfield is undeniable. His ability to provide steel and energy in the engine room would be a valuable addition.
